General Information :
|
Reach for the Rainbow develops integrated community and summer camp opportunities across Ontario for children and youth with disabilities. Through a tested model of integrated programming, training and active resource support, Reach for the Rainbow -Provides an opportunity for children and youth with physical and/or developmental disabilities, living at home, to participate in typical summer camps and community programs -Provides training opportunities for camp staff and on-going consultation with parents and campers which helps promote a successful, integrated experience that benefits parents, campers, staff, and community alike -Allows the opportunity for respite care in valued settings. Respite strengthens families caring for individuals with disabilities at home and creates a positive impact on their quality of life
